Output 7caa6274a8e235a03aeb997c1c17735256c5eba0734ccea04b98f19c108b52ca:61

value
109220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ae4428a4249aefa98bec2ccd0624e9060b2356b OP_EQUAL
address
374QZSu99Di7VfXP3vBfLHKFA5F7wQoSNn
transaction
7caa6274a8e235a03aeb997c1c17735256c5eba0734ccea04b98f19c108b52ca
confirmations
244531
spent
true